Running a service-based business in 2025 means competing in an increasingly data-driven marketplace. Whether you manage a salon, fitness studio, consulting practice, or medical clinic, the ability to harness data analytics isn’t just a competitive advantage—it’s essential for survival. Yet many WordPress site owners and appointment-based businesses leave valuable insights trapped in their booking systems, missing opportunities to optimize operations and accelerate growth.
The good news? You don’t need a data science degree to leverage analytics effectively. With the right approach and tools, you can transform raw booking data into actionable strategies that fine-tune every aspect of your business.
Table of Contents
The business intelligence market tells a compelling story. According to recent industry reports, 76% of organizations cite data-driven decision-making as a top priority for 2025, while companies leveraging data analytics report up to 35% improvements in customer retention. For appointment-based businesses specifically, data analytics addresses critical pain points that directly impact your bottom line.
Consider the hidden costs lurking in your schedule. No-shows and cancellations cost service businesses an estimated 1.75 trillion dollars globally in lost revenue and inefficiency. Without analytics, you’re flying blind—unable to identify patterns, predict trends, or implement targeted solutions. Data analytics illuminates these dark corners of your operation, revealing opportunities you never knew existed.
As Gareth Herschel, VP Analyst at Gartner, notes: “Data and analytics is going from the domain of the few, to ubiquity. The stakes are being raised, and there are certain trends that will help leaders meet the pressures, expectations and demands they are facing.”
Before diving into complex analytics platforms, recognize that your appointment booking system already captures valuable data with every interaction. Your WordPress booking plugin collects information about customer behavior, service popularity, staff performance, peak booking times, revenue patterns, cancellation trends, and seasonal fluctuations.
The challenge isn’t data collection—it’s knowing what to measure and how to interpret it. Think of your booking data as a diagnostic tool that reveals the health of your business. Just as a physician uses multiple vital signs to assess patient health, you need to monitor several key performance indicators simultaneously to get a complete picture of your business performance.
Not all metrics deserve equal attention. Focus your analytics efforts on KPIs that directly influence revenue and operational efficiency.
Appointment Utilization Rate
This metric reveals how effectively you’re using your available time slots. Calculate it by dividing booked appointments by total available appointments, then multiplying by 100. High utilization indicates strong demand and efficient scheduling, while low utilization suggests pricing issues, marketing gaps, or availability misalignment with customer preferences.
Industry benchmark: Aim for 70-85% utilization. Below 60% signals serious inefficiency, while above 90% might indicate you’re turning away business and should consider expanding capacity.
No-Show and Cancellation Rates
These twin metrics directly impact revenue and resource allocation. Track them separately to identify distinct patterns. No-shows typically indicate communication breakdowns or lack of commitment mechanisms, while cancellations often reflect scheduling inflexibility or life circumstances.
Calculate your no-show rate by dividing missed appointments without notice by total scheduled appointments. For cancellations, track both the rate and advance notice provided. Industry data shows that automated reminders can reduce no-shows by up to 40%, making this a high-impact metric to monitor and improve.
Client Retention Rate
Acquiring new customers costs five to seven times more than retaining existing ones. Your retention rate indicates whether clients find enough value to return. Calculate it by determining the percentage of customers who book multiple appointments over a defined period.
Strong retention suggests satisfied customers and effective service delivery. Declining retention signals quality issues, poor customer experience, or competitive threats. Use your booking system to segment customers by visit frequency and identify at-risk clients who haven’t rebooked within their typical timeframe.
Average Revenue Per Appointment
This metric connects your scheduling efficiency to financial outcomes. Calculate it by dividing total revenue by number of appointments. Tracking this over time reveals whether your pricing strategy, upselling efforts, and service mix are working.
Compare revenue per appointment across different services, staff members, and time periods to identify your most profitable offerings. A single well-qualified, high-value appointment often generates more revenue than several low-margin bookings.
Conversion Rate
For businesses with online booking, conversion rate measures the percentage of website visitors who complete a booking. This critical metric bridges your marketing efforts and actual business results. A low conversion rate despite high traffic suggests problems with your booking process, pricing clarity, or value proposition.
Track conversion rates across different traffic sources to determine which marketing channels deliver the best return on investment. Your booking form design, number of steps, and mobile optimization significantly impact this metric.
Analytics without action wastes time and resources. The real power emerges when you translate insights into concrete business improvements.
Optimize Your Schedule Based on Demand Patterns
Analyze booking data by day of week, time of day, and season to identify demand patterns. You might discover that Tuesday mornings remain perpetually empty while Saturday afternoons book out weeks in advance. Use these insights to adjust pricing dynamically, offering discounts during slow periods and premium pricing during peak times.
Consider implementing buffer times between appointments during rush periods to prevent staff burnout and maintain service quality. Conversely, tighten scheduling during slower periods to maximize efficiency.
Reduce No-Shows Through Predictive Analytics
Not all customers pose equal no-show risk. By analyzing historical data, you can identify patterns that predict no-shows such as specific booking channels, advance booking time, first-time versus repeat customers, certain service types, and appointment times.
Implement tiered reminder strategies based on risk profiles. High-risk appointments might receive three reminders via multiple channels, while reliable regulars need only one. Some booking systems allow you to require credit card holds for high-risk bookings, significantly reducing no-shows without alienating your entire customer base.
Personalize the Customer Experience
Data analytics enables personalization at scale. Track individual customer preferences, booking patterns, and service history to deliver tailored experiences. When a regular client books online, your system can automatically pre-select their preferred staff member, suggest their usual service, and schedule their typical timeslot.
Use purchase history data to create targeted promotions. If analytics show that customers who try your premium service typically return within 30 days, automatically send a follow-up offer during that window. As emphasized in current analytics trends, “Natural Language Processing will reshape how users interact with data, making insights accessible to everyone, regardless of technical expertise.”
Make Data-Driven Staffing Decisions
Labor costs typically represent the largest expense for service businesses. Analytics help optimize staffing levels to match demand without overstaffing during slow periods. Compare staff productivity by tracking appointments completed, revenue generated, and customer satisfaction ratings.
Identify your top performers and analyze what makes them successful. Do certain staff members excel with specific service types or customer demographics? Use these insights to match staff strengths with customer needs, improving both efficiency and satisfaction.
For WordPress site owners, implementing robust analytics doesn’t require expensive enterprise software or technical expertise. Modern appointment booking plugins offer built-in analytics dashboards that track essential KPIs automatically.
When evaluating or optimizing your booking system’s analytics capabilities, look for comprehensive reporting that tracks all the KPIs mentioned above, customizable date ranges to identify trends over different periods, visual charts and graphs that make patterns immediately apparent, export functionality for deeper analysis in spreadsheet software, and automated reporting that delivers insights to your inbox regularly.
Appointa, for example, provides integrated analytics features that transform your booking data into actionable insights without requiring technical expertise. The platform’s export functionality allows you to download booking data in CSV format for external analysis while maintaining a user-friendly interface that WordPress users can navigate easily.
Implementing analytics successfully requires more than just turning on features. Follow these best practices to build a sustainable, data-driven culture.
Start with Specific Questions
Don’t just collect data—define what you need to know. Start each analytics review by asking specific questions: Why did revenue drop last month? Which services have the highest profit margins? What booking channels deliver the best customers? When do most cancellations occur?
Question-driven analysis keeps you focused on actionable insights rather than drowning in irrelevant data.
Establish Baseline Metrics
Before implementing changes, establish baseline measurements for your key KPIs. Without baselines, you can’t determine whether your data-driven strategies actually work. Record your current performance across all essential metrics, then track changes over time.
Review Data Regularly and Consistently
Data analytics isn’t a one-time project. Schedule regular review sessions weekly for operational metrics, monthly for broader trends, and quarterly for strategic planning. Consistency matters more than frequency—better to review key metrics weekly without fail than to conduct sporadic deep dives.
Combine Quantitative Data with Qualitative Feedback
Numbers tell part of the story, but customer feedback provides essential context. A declining retention rate becomes actionable when paired with survey responses explaining why customers left. Supplement your analytics dashboard with systematic feedback collection through post-appointment surveys, regular check-ins with long-term clients, and online review monitoring.
Ensure Data Quality and Privacy
Analytics insights are only as good as the underlying data quality. Implement processes to keep customer information accurate and up-to-date, eliminate duplicate records, and standardize data entry practices. Additionally, prioritize data security and privacy compliance. With regulations like GDPR setting global standards, ensure your booking system handles customer data responsibly with proper security measures.
The analytics landscape continues evolving rapidly. Staying informed about emerging trends helps you prepare for future opportunities. Artificial intelligence is moving from buzzword to practical tool, with AI-powered scheduling systems that predict optimal appointment times, automatically identify at-risk customers, and generate personalized marketing messages.
Real-time analytics increasingly replace yesterday’s reports with today’s insights, enabling immediate responses to emerging trends. Integrated platforms that connect booking data with payment processing, inventory management, and marketing automation create holistic views of business performance. As noted in 2025 industry predictions, “Traditional BI tools will become obsolete as API-first architectures and GenAI seamlessly embed real-time analytics into every application.”
Data analytics represents one of the most powerful tools available to appointment-based businesses, yet many WordPress site owners underutilize their booking system’s analytical capabilities. By understanding key metrics, implementing best practices, and translating insights into action, you can fine-tune every aspect of your business strategy.
The businesses that thrive in 2025 and beyond won’t be those with the most data—they’ll be those who best translate data into strategic advantages. Start small, focus on metrics that matter, and let data guide your path to sustainable growth.
Don’t let valuable insights remain hidden in your booking system. Appointa provides WordPress site owners with the tools needed to transform data into strategic advantages. With built-in analytics, seamless WordPress integration, and user-friendly reporting, Appointa makes data-driven decision-making accessible to businesses of all sizes.
Start your free trial today and discover how easy it can be to optimize your appointment-based business through powerful analytics.